Why are the negative numbers included?

When you multiply two negative numbers together, you get a positive number. That means both the positive and negative numbers are factors of 33,835,795.

Example:
1 x 33,835,795 = 33,835,795
and
-1 x -33,835,795 = 33,835,795
Notice both answers equal 33,835,795
